Stainless steel corrugated compensators, also known as expansion joints, play a crucial role in modern engineering by absorbing movement, vibration, and noise in pipelines and ducting systems. As industries look for more efficient and durable solutions, stainless steel corrugated compensators are emerging as a popular choice for various applications. In this article, we will explore whether stainless steel corrugated compensators are indeed the future of the industry.

**Benefits of Stainless Steel Corrugated Compensators**.

Stainless steel corrugated compensators offer several advantages over traditional expansion joint materials such as rubber or fabric. One of the key benefits of stainless steel is its durability and resistance to corrosion, making it ideal for use in harsh environments. This material can withstand high temperatures and pressures, making it suitable for a wide range of applications in industries such as petrochemical, power generation, and HVAC.

Additionally, stainless steel corrugated compensators provide flexibility and movement capability, allowing for smooth operation and reduced stress on the piping system. They can absorb movement caused by thermal expansion, vibration, or seismic activity, preventing damage and extending the life of the pipeline.

**Cost-Effectiveness**.

While stainless steel corrugated compensators may have a higher upfront cost compared to other materials, they offer long-term cost savings due to their durability and low maintenance requirements. Stainless steel expansion joints have a longer service life and require less frequent replacement compared to rubber or fabric expansion joints, reducing downtime and maintenance costs in the long run.

Furthermore, the versatility of stainless steel corrugated compensators allows for customization to fit specific project requirements, making them a cost-effective solution for a wide range of applications. Their ability to accommodate movements in multiple directions and compensate for misalignments further contributes to their cost-effectiveness.

**Environmental Impact**.

Stainless steel is a sustainable material that is 100% recyclable and has a low environmental impact compared to other materials. By choosing stainless steel corrugated compensators, industries can reduce their carbon footprint and contribute to a more sustainable future. Additionally, the longevity of stainless steel expansion joints results in fewer replacements and overall waste generation, further reducing the environmental impact.
